Mexican Beef, Lime & Tortilla Soup

  1. Heat oil in a large pot and cook onion and garlic until onion is soft and browning.
  2. Add Capsicum and mince, cook for another 5 minutes (stirring occasionaly) until beef is slightly browned.
  3. Add spices and cook for another minute, stirring all the while.
  4. Add dried oregano, tomato and stock- bring to the boil then reduce heat and simmer for 10 minutes.
  5. While the soup simmers, chop 4 of the tortillas into pieces about 2.5cm squared, then stir into the soup along with lime or lemon juice and a good pinch of sea salt.
  6. Simmer for a further 5mins- then stir in fresh chopped coriander.
  7. For a nice garnish I sliced up a couple of the tortillas into 5mm strips, sprayed with olive oil, sprinkled with some tumeric and baked on high heat for around 10 mins- turning once.
  8. I removed from the oven and layed them on paper towel to let crispy up.
  9. Spoon into bowls with crispy turmeric tortilla chips in the centre.
